Legal Support Specialist Jobs in New Hampshire: Frequently Asked Questions

How do you become a legal support specialist in New Hampshire?

New Hampshire does not require a state-issued license for legal support specialists, so the path runs through education and employer-recognized credentials. Most employers prefer candidates with an associate or bachelor's degree in paralegal studies or legal administration. Earning a national paralegal certification, such as the Certified Paralegal credential from the National Association of Legal Professionals, strengthens applications significantly. Familiarity with New Hampshire Superior Court and circuit court filing procedures is a practical advantage most hiring firms look for.

How can I get hired as a legal support specialist in New Hampshire with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ry point is an internship or work-study placement arranged through a New Hampshire paralegal program, such as those offered at NHTI-Concord's Community College or Southern New Hampshire University. Many Manchester and Concord law firms hire legal secretaries and file clerks as stepping stones into specialist roles. Candidates coming from adjacent positions in office administration, court clerk offices, or insurance claims handling at firms like Liberty Mutual often transition successfully. Completing a paralegal certificate while working in a support role accelerates the move.
